随着小浪底水利枢纽主体工程的完工,6台发电机组陆续投入生产发电,机组冷却用水量将达到3000m3/h。虽然黄河北岸供水工程的设计供水量为5000m3/h,但由于截流后黄河改道、近年来黄河来水量减小、黄河携带泥沙淤积和供水滩地地下水长期开采等因素,原供水滩地的水文地质条件发生了很大变化,水源地的供水量能否满足机组发电要求是影响电站经济效益的一个重点。
